AbstractOn the evidence of a chalcedonic flake, W. H. Twelvetrees (1917)
concluded that the Tasmanian aborigine had inhabited this island
for, humanly speaking, a vast number of years. When we come to ask how the Tasmanians reached Tasmania we find considerable diversity of opinion. | Item Type: | Article |
